Initial studies of a rare exocyclic C-O bond carbonylation are reported. Under the catalysis of Co-2(CO)(8) in the absence of HI as the copromoter, cycloimino esters are carbonylated to afford N-acyllactams in high yields under relatively mild conditions (100-160 degreesC and 200-1000 psi). The reaction is interesting because it opens up the possibility of carbonylation of alcohols in the absence of HI.
